As concerns about climate change loom larger, the mining sector is under increasing pressure to reduce its carbon footprint. Conventional diesel-powered mining equipment has long been a mainstay, but it is also a significant contributor to greenhouse gas emissions. The introduction of electric rock drills represents not just an adaptation but a proactive stride toward sustainable mining practices. These drills boast enhanced performance while removing harmful emissions from the equation, thereby aligning with global sustainability goals.
The very engineering of electric rock drills reflects a shift in industry focus. Traditional rock drilling tools often rely on heavy machinery powered by fossil fuels, resulting in inefficiencies and high operational costs. In contrast, electric rock drills leverage cutting-edge technology to provide a quieter, cleaner, and more productive alternative. Electric motors are inherently more efficient than their diesel counterparts, translating into lower energy consumption and operational costs. This efficiency may have profound implications for the profitability and feasibility of mining operations worldwide.
Moreover, electric rock drills can significantly reduce noise pollution, making them a more humane option for both workers and surrounding communities. The incessant noise of diesel engines has long been a point of contention in mining locales. By decreasing the acoustical footprint, electric drilling tools pave the way for more thoughtful coexistence with local populations and the environment. This shift not only enhances workplace safety and comfort but also fosters better relationships with communities affected by mining activities.
Another significant advantage of electric rock drills is their adaptability to various operational environments. With advancements in battery technology and electric power management, these tools can be deployed in remote locations previously challenging for diesel-powered machinery. The ability to minimize logistic complexities and reduce dependency on fuel supply lines can redirect valuable resources toward more critical aspects of mining operations, such as exploration and development.

However, like any technological shift, the transition to electric rock drilling tools entails its own set of challenges. Initial capital investments can be high, and companies may find themselves navigating the complexities of integrating electric equipment into legacy systems. Training and re-skilling the workforce to handle new technologies are also paramount. Successful implementation requires a comprehensive approach that not only emphasizes technological adoption but also seeks to empower the workforce and minimize resistance to change.
